Transaction 58ff746dcc920bebcdf92df70c637e2a601329a07df2f94dc71f2dd3678f619a

3 Input
1 Outputs
  • 58ff746dcc920bebcdf92df70c637e2a601329a07df2f94dc71f2dd3678f619a:0
  • value  35511
    address  3LfM2ueAzDvQimFsJ4XWrAquK3L6dQYLCC